Three Bulgarians guilty of spying for Russia in UK
Bulgarians, living in London, part of βone of largestβ foreign intelligence operations
Three Bulgarian nationals have been found guilty of spying for Russia, in what police have described as βone of the largestβ foreign intelligence operations in the UK. Vanya Gaberova, 30, Katrin Ivanova, 33, and Tihomir Ivanchev, 39, were part of a group who travelled Europe carrying out surveillance on journalists, a former politician and a US military base in Germany between 2020 and 2023.
